Abstract:
Techniques for presenting a plurality of game outcome presentations derived from one or more virtual 3-D gaming environments stored on the gaming machine are disclosed. While a game of chance is being played on a gaming machine, two-dimensional images derived from a 3-D object in the 3-D gaming environment may be rendered to a display screen on the gaming machine in real-time as part of a game outcome presentation. A sequence of symbols from a virtual reel strip in the 3-D gaming environment may be generated and displayed. The sequence of symbols may be mapped to one or more of flat reels, rounded reels or sequences of moving objects in the 3-D gaming environment, which may be moved in the 3-D gaming environment through a motion that allow the sequence of symbols from the virtual reel strip to be displayed as part of game outcome presentation.
Abstract:
Gaming machines and systems having a universal interface layer linking a gaming platform to a hardware platform are disclosed. In particular, the universal interface layer is configured such that the gaming platform is hardware platform independent and such that the hardware platform is gaming platform independent. Platform independence can facilitate the interchangeability of one platform without a corresponding need to modify the other platform. The gaming platform can include various gaming modules and an operating system, while the universal interface layer can include firmware, various additional gaming modules, hardware specific drivers and various APIs to facilitate communication between the gaming platform and other universal interface layer components. A safe storage manager can be included to utilize a non-volatile storage component to store data regarding a gaming machine state, with the state being recoverable after a substantial interruption to the machine.
Abstract:
Various embodiments of the present disclosure provide gaming systems having reduced appearance of parallax artifacts on display devices including multiple display screens. In one embodiment, the gaming system determines a location on a first display screen of a display device at which to display a portion of a first image and subsequently determines, based on that determined location and one or more other variables, a location on a second display screen of the display device at which to display a portion of a second image such that the appearance of parallax artifacts associated with the first image and the second image is reduced or eliminated.
Abstract:
Gaming machines and systems having a universal interface layer linking a gaming platform to a hardware platform are disclosed. In particular, the universal interface layer is configured such that the gaming platform is hardware platform independent and such that the hardware platform is gaming platform independent. Platform independence can facilitate the interchangeability of one platform without a corresponding need to modify the other platform. The gaming platform can include various gaming modules and an operating system, while the universal interface layer can include firmware, various additional gaming modules, hardware specific drivers and various APIs to facilitate communication between the gaming platform and other universal interface layer components. A safe storage manager can be included to utilize a non-volatile storage component to store data regarding a gaming machine state, with the state being recoverable after a substantial interruption to the machine.
Abstract:
Various embodiments of the present disclosure provide gaming systems having reduced appearance of parallax artifacts on display devices including multiple display screens. In one embodiment, the gaming system determines a location on a first display screen of a display device at which to display a portion of a first image and subsequently determines, based on that determined location and one or more other variables, a location on a second display screen of the display device at which to display a portion of a second image such that the appearance of parallax artifacts associated with the first image and the second image is reduced or eliminated.
Abstract:
Gaming machines and systems having a universal interface layer linking a gaming platform to a hardware platform are disclosed. In particular, the universal interface layer is configured such that the gaming platform is hardware platform independent and such that the hardware platform is gaming platform independent. Platform independence can facilitate the interchangeability of one platform without a corresponding need to modify the other platform. The gaming platform can include various gaming modules and an operating system, while the universal interface layer can include firmware, various additional gaming modules, hardware specific drivers and various APIs to facilitate communication between the gaming platform and other universal interface layer components. A safe storage manager can be included to utilize a non-volatile storage component to store data regarding a gaming machine state, with the state being recoverable after a substantial interruption to the machine.
Abstract:
A system to automatically blank a screen from a multi-layer display is disclosed. The system includes a multi-layer display, an associated logic device and a display controller in communication therewith and configured to receive signals from the logic device. The multi-layer display includes at least a first display screen and a second display screen positioned behind the first display screen, with both display screens in communication with the display controller. The display controller has a signal analyzer configured to analyze received signals, which are sent to one or both of the first and second display screens depending upon the results from the signal analyzer. Analysis results can involve whether signal resolution is greater than a predetermined amount. Signals sent to both display screens results in a multi-layer display presentation, while signals sent to only one screen results in the auto-blanking of the other screen for a single screen display presentation.
Abstract:
A method for tracking an event of an externally controlled interface (ECI) is described. The method includes generating the externally controlled interface independent of an outcome of a wager-based game regulated by a regulatory authority, and logging the event of the externally controlled interface.
Abstract:
Methods and apparatus on a gaming machine for presenting a plurality of game outcome presentations derived from one or more virtual 3-D gaming environments stored on the gaming machine are described. While a game of chance is being played on the gaming machine, two-dimensional images derived from a 3-D object in the 3-D gaming environment may be rendered to a display screen on the gaming machine in real-time as part of a game outcome presentation. The 3-D objects in the 3-D gaming environment may include 3-D texts objects that are used to display text to the display screen of the gaming machine as part of the game outcome presentation. Apparatus and methods are described for generating and displaying information in a textual format that is compatible with a 3-D graphical rendering system. In particular, font generation and typesetting methods that are applicable in a 3-D gaming environment are described.
Abstract:
A gaming apparatus and method is provided that is capable of rewarding a distributed jackpot to players using gaming units that are electronically linked to one another. The distributed jackpot may be shared among non-winning players when a winning result is achieved by a winning player.